Furniture and Home Decor:
Looking to spruce up your living space without draining your bank account? Several furniture stores offer Snap Finance, allowing you to furnish your home piece by piece. Think comfy couches from Ashley Furniture, stylish beds at Mattress Firm, or even that statement rug you’ve been wanting from Wayfair.

Electronics and Appliances: Need a new refrigerator, washing machine, or perhaps the latest gaming console? Retailers like Conn’s HomePlus and Best Buy offer Snap Finance options, letting you bring home those essential (and fun!) electronics without breaking the bank immediately.

Automotive Needs: Keeping your car running smoothly is crucial, but unexpected repairs can be expensive. Auto repair shops and tire retailers often partner with Snap Finance, making it easier to get back on the road quickly.

Jewelry and Fashion: Want to treat yourself to a new watch, necklace, or pair of shoes? Some jewelry stores and fashion boutiques offer Snap Finance as a payment option, allowing you to sparkle and shine without the upfront cost.

Health and Wellness: Taking care of your health is important. Retailers selling medical equipment, dental supplies, and even hearing aids may offer Snap Finance, making essential healthcare items more accessible.

Important Considerations:

While Snap Finance can be a helpful tool for making purchases more affordable, it’s crucial to understand the terms and conditions before signing up. Interest rates and repayment schedules vary depending on the retailer and your creditworthiness. Always read the fine print carefully and ensure you can comfortably afford the monthly payments.

Exploring Alternatives:
Snap Finance isn’t the only financing option out there. Consider exploring other possibilities like traditional credit cards, personal loans, or even layaway programs. Comparing different options will help you find the best fit for your financial situation.
